                          Turns out I used the wrong eyes, so she’s wrecked now. Darn. Thanks, anyhow!

                          Not wrecked at all. If you don’t like the look, you can remove the eyes; if you used white glue, it’s even easier. You need to put a few drops of acetone/nail polish remover on the eye, one at a time. It’ll eat the glue and loosen the eye. Then you flick it off with a toothpick. You might need to retouch the paint around the eyes, depending, but once that’s done, you can glue in new eyes.

                            When I had to change some defective eyes on a poad, Susie told me to put a drop of water on each eye and let it sit and then gently try to swirl it around with a paintbrush to get under the eye or use a toothpick or something to gently pry it out. If it doesn’t budge put another drop on and keep trying to get the eye to move. If you used white glue, water can loosen it enough to lift it out. Just be careful though as if it gets too wet, the eyelids can chip when trying to get the eye out.
